CPP Conditioned Place Preference Video Analysis System


The CPP Conditioned Place Preference (CPP) test is a classic experimental model for evaluating drug-psychotic dependence, and it is also an effective tool widely used to find anti-drug-seeking behaviors. In this experiment, experimental animals (rats, mice) were placed in the white observation area of the conditioned place preference box, and a psychotropic drug (such as morphine) was administered, and then the experimental animals were observed in the black area and white area of the conditioned place preference box. There are small gates between the white area, the black area and the gray area for animals to shuttle freely. Each time the animals are in the dosing area, they will have a positional preference for the black and white areas under the effect of the drug's rewarding effect, and the degree of which is related to the mental dependence of the drug.

1. Hardware parameters:

1. Specifications of rat preference box: Overall size: 720× 250× 350mm / Left and right box size: 305× 250× 350mm / Middle box size: 110× 250× 350mm

2. Specifications of mouse preference box: Dimensions: 400× 150× 250mm / Left and right box size: 170× 150× 250mm / Middle box size: 60× 150× 250mm

3. Bottom tactile mode: fence, tablet, grid

2. Camera parameters:

1. Camera: HD without distortion

2. Color: color/black and white

3. Camera resolution ≥640*480

4. Camera adapter power supply: DC 12V
